WebAug 7, 2024 · Why do people put clementines in stockings? The tale says that St. Nicholas tossed the gold down the man’s chimney, where it ended up in the daughters’ stockings, which were drying by the fire. Later in history, people began to honor the story and saint by gifting oranges instead of spheres of gold. driving licence over 70\u0027s
